Taxonomical Classification

This plant belongs to the kingdom Plantae and is classified within the phylum Streptophyta and the class Equisetopsida. It further falls under the subclass Magnoliidae and the order Asterales, specifically within the family Asteraceae. Finally, it is categorized under the genus Baccharis.

Distribution

This plant exhibits a broad geographical distribution across several regions of South America. Within Brazil, its presence is documented extensively throughout the West-Central, Northeast, and Southeast areas. It is also found throughout the southern portion of the country. Beyond the borders of Brazil, the species extends into the northern reaches of Argentina. Consequently, its habitat spans a significant range from the Brazilian tropics to the Northeast of Argentina.

Ecology

The ecology of Baccharis crispa is characterized by its remarkable adaptability to a diverse array of environmental settings and significant altitudinal shifts. This species exhibits an extensive elevational range, thriving from sea level (0 m AMSL) up to high-altitude environments reaching 2500 m AMSL. Its habitat preferences are highly varied, allowing it to colonize multiple distinct ecosystems including anthropogenic areas (Área Antrópica), high-altitude grasslands (Campo de Altitude), open fields (Campo Limpo), and rocky rupestrian grasslands (Campo Rupestre). Furthermore, it is integrated into broader biomes and specialized niches such as the Cerrado (latu sensu), Ombrophilous Forests (both strictly Ombrophilous and Mixed Ombrophilous/Atlantic Forest), coastal Restinga, and specialized vegetation growing over rocky outcrops (Vegetação Sobre Afloramentos Rochosos).

Morphology

The morphology of Baccharis crispa is characterized by a woody growth form, specifically developing as a self-supporting shrub. As a terrestrial species, it does not exhibit aquatic, semiaquatic, or epiphytic tendencies, functioning as an independent organism rather than a parasite or a hemi-epiphyte. Its structural development is defined by its woodiness, which supports its stature as a robust, non-climbing shrub within its natural habitat.
